Ralph Ernest Vance


Feb. 2, 1940 - June 1, 2014



Ralph Ernest Vance, 74, was born Feb. 2, 1940, in Mesilla Park, New Mexico, to Archie Maurice and Lou Ellen Bradford Vance. He died June 1, 2014, in Dayton. He was raised in Capitan, New Mexico and graduated magna cum laude from New Mexico State University with a degree in animal husbandry. He moved to Nevada after graduation, drawn by the open desert range and wild spirit, to run ranches first in Dayton then in Elko County, where he raised four daughters. He was known for his quick wit and boisterous laugh. He was good with horses and won several bulldogging championships in the Nevada Cowboy Association and again in the National Senior Pro Rodeo Association. He was a member of the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ints and treasured his service in the temple.He is survived by his wife of 47 years, Deanna; daughters and sons-in-law Leanna and Reese Johnson and Casandra and Phil Cowee; daughters Teri and Lynsey Vance; siblings Harold, Pete and Jennie Lou Vance; 10 grandchildren and numerous nieces and nephews. He was preceded in death by his parents; brother Maurice; and Uncle and Aunt Peg and Leota Pfingsten.A funeral will be 11 a.m. Friday at the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ints in Dayton, 304 Driftwood Way.
